This week I travelled up to the Cotswolds to chat with Tim Small at Lechlade and Bushyleaze. Tim opened its doors to the public over 50 years ago and today Lechlade is known as one of the leading big fish waters in the country. He talks of how it all started back in the mid 70s and tells of what goes on behind the scenes and how things have changed, especially the fishing season due to global warming.
In his own words 'it's not all moonlight and daisies'.
